Goals for future releases of Openbox (THIS CAN AND WILL CHANGE):
2.0:
-* rewrite of the window manager. complete class reorganization and cleanup.
- Separate X class layer (XDisplay/XScreen/XWindow/etc) which does all
- interaction with the X server.
+* Add XEventHandler class to make event handling better than ever!
* using std::string instead of char *'s. bool instead of Bool. proper consting
everywhere where appropriate. unsigned ints where appropriate. etc.
* separate Font class with support for Xfonts, xfontsets, and xft.
3.0:
+* reorganization of class model. Add XWidget class (contains an X drawable).
+
* key/mouse/action bindings
* break the themeing into a replaceable plugin/script of some form and possibly